Unable to locate a JAVA virtual machine. Please check your environment.

How to fix this error :
"Unable to locate a JAVA virtual machine. Please check your environment "

see if you have java already installed,
if so, set the JAVA_HOME env variable to jdk instalation directory and set the PATH varaibel to JAVA_HOME/bin directory.

if you do not have java, then you will need to install it (see Stoner79 link)

maybe you should have got a warning when you installed your software.
Rob StoneCommented:
Try this:

Java software for your computer, or the Java Runtime Environment, is also referred to as the Java Runtime, Runtime Environment, Runtime, JRE, Java Virtual Machine, Virtual Machine, Java VM, JVM, VM, or Java download.
where did you see this error?
probably you need to set the JAVA_HOME environmental variable if oyu had already installed java
eecnmsureshAuthor Commented:
This error was recorded in application error log event in windows 2003 , when i tried to start service (under services.msc ) of my application / software i get this error.

